The Russian president expresses concerns that the Ukrainian troops would violate a ceasefire, Steve Witkoff claimed
US President Donald Trump’s Middle East envoy, Steve Witkoff, has said that Russian President Vladimir Putin raised concerns that Ukrainian troops may not respect a potential truce.
In an interview with journalist Tucker Carlson published on Friday evening, Witkoff shared some details from his meeting with Putin that took place on March 13 in Moscow. Witkoff traveled to the Russian capital as part of Trump’s shuttle diplomacy aimed at mediating an end to the Ukraine conflict.
“There are conditions that the Russians will need for an ultimate ceasefire because an ultimate ceasefire is complicated,” Witkoff told Carlson.
